app/controllers/concerns/verify_profile_concern.rb
# frozen_string_literal: true
module VerifyProfileConcern
private
def url_for_pending_profile_reason
return idv_verify_by_mail_enter_code_url if current_user.gpo_verification_pending_profile?
return idv_in_person_ready_to_verify_url if current_user.in_person_pending_profile?
return idv_please_call_url if current_user.fraud_review_pending?
idv_not_verified_url if current_user.fraud_rejection?
end
def user_has_pending_profile?
pending_profile_policy.user_has_pending_profile? && !user_failed_ipp_with_fraud_review_pending?
end
def pending_profile_policy
@pending_profile_policy ||= PendingProfilePolicy.new(
user: current_user,
resolved_authn_context_result: resolved_authn_context_result,
biometric_comparison_requested: nil,
)
end
# Returns true if the user has not passed IPP at the post office and is
# flagged for fraud review, or has been rejected for fraud.
# Ultimately this is to allow users who fail at the post office to create another enrollment
# bypassing the typical flow of showing the Please Call or Fraud Rejection screens.
def user_failed_ipp_with_fraud_review_pending?
IdentityConfig.store.in_person_proofing_enforce_tmx &&
current_user.ipp_enrollment_status_not_passed? &&
current_user.fraud_review_pending?
end
end
